Founded in 1968: Decades of Change and Positive Impact

Joel Doepker and Leigh Kolb discuss the history of East Central College with two people who have a long history with the College.

Ina "Cookie" Hays is the only person to be a graduate, support staff member, professional staff member, administrator, and trustee at East Central College. Current ECC president Dr. Jon Bauer started at ECC in 1995 and became president in 2012.
